A ball is kicked from an initial height of 2.5 feet with an initial velocity of 45 feet per second. The function ƒ(x) = −16x^2 + 45x + 2.5 models its path, where x is the time (in seconds) the ball travels and ƒ(x) is the height (in feet) the ball is kicked. What is the height of the ball 2 seconds after it is kicked?
